This middle-grade fiction book explores the biblical story of Rebekah, highlighting themes of faith, kindness, and service. Appropriate for ages 9-12, it encourages children to recognize opportunities to help others and trust in God's guidance. The story is gentle and uplifting with a focus on religious teachings and moral growth.
